Welcome to mirror list, hosted at ThFree Co, Russian Federation.

github.com/MHSanaei/3x-ui.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orbnam999 <bnam999@163.com>2024-10-06 18:10:07 +0300
committermhsanaei <ho3ein.sanaei@gmail.com>2024-10-07 11:34:26 +0300
commita85b02c6ab9124dba856399dab2887bbe445e679 (patch)
tree346f6a32c3d2f32e920c833ac0f21c0ac41af66f
parent19a832cad8d91efad551d819afd8cd50e54b5e83 (diff)
support for openEuler (#2574)
-rw-r--r--README.es_ES.md1
-rw-r--r--README.md1
-rw-r--r--README.ru_RU.md1
-rw-r--r--README.zh_CN.md1
-rw-r--r--install.sh5
-rw-r--r--x-ui.sh5
6 files changed, 14 insertions, 0 deletions
diff --git a/README.es_ES.md b/README.es_ES.md
index 5da2e5a6..ffb5b7d1 100644
--- a/README.es_ES.md
+++ b/README.es_ES.md
@@ -218,6 +218,7 @@ location /sub {
- Ubuntu 20.04+
- Debian 11+
- CentOS 8+
+- OpenEuler 22.03+
- Fedora 36+
- Arch Linux
- Parch Linux
diff --git a/README.md b/README.md
index a2edad7f..ed4dfecb 100644
--- a/README.md
+++ b/README.md
@@ -245,6 +245,7 @@ location /sub {
- Ubuntu 20.04+
- Debian 11+
- CentOS 8+
+- OpenEuler 22.03+
- Fedora 36+
- Arch Linux
- Parch Linux
diff --git a/README.ru_RU.md b/README.ru_RU.md
index 0da90fb6..5483c658 100644
--- a/README.ru_RU.md
+++ b/README.ru_RU.md
@@ -244,6 +244,7 @@ location /sub {
- Ubuntu 20.04+
- Debian 11+
- CentOS 8+
+- OpenEuler 22.03+
- Fedora 36+
- Arch Linux
- Parch Linux
diff --git a/README.zh_CN.md b/README.zh_CN.md
index 0aa7efcf..46b4b8a4 100644
--- a/README.zh_CN.md
+++ b/README.zh_CN.md
@@ -241,6 +241,7 @@ location /sub {
- Ubuntu 20.04+
- Debian 11+
- CentOS 8+
+- OpenEuler 22.03+
- Fedora 36+
- Arch Linux
- Parch Linux
diff --git a/install.sh b/install.sh
index 375adc9d..856adb85 100644
--- a/install.sh
+++ b/install.sh
@@ -51,6 +51,10 @@ elif [[ "${release}" == "armbian" ]]; then
echo "Your OS is Armbian"
elif [[ "${release}" == "opensuse-tumbleweed" ]]; then
echo "Your OS is OpenSUSE Tumbleweed"
+elif [[ "${release}" == "openEuler" ]]; then
+ if [[ ${os_version} -lt 2203 ]]; then
+ echo -e "${red} Please use OpenEuler 22.03 or higher ${plain}\n" && exit 1
+ fi
elif [[ "${release}" == "centos" ]]; then
if [[ ${os_version} -lt 8 ]]; then
echo -e "${red} Please use CentOS 8 or higher ${plain}\n" && exit 1
@@ -89,6 +93,7 @@ else
echo "- Ubuntu 20.04+"
echo "- Debian 11+"
echo "- CentOS 8+"
+ echo "- OpenEuler 22.03+"
echo "- Fedora 36+"
echo "- Arch Linux"
echo "- Parch Linux"
diff --git a/x-ui.sh b/x-ui.sh
index 3219453e..6d642fa7 100644
--- a/x-ui.sh
+++ b/x-ui.sh
@@ -48,6 +48,10 @@ elif [[ "${release}" == "armbian" ]]; then
echo "Your OS is Armbian"
elif [[ "${release}" == "opensuse-tumbleweed" ]]; then
echo "Your OS is OpenSUSE Tumbleweed"
+elif [[ "${release}" == "openEuler" ]]; then
+ if [[ ${os_version} -lt 2203 ]]; then
+ echo -e "${red} Please use OpenEuler 22.03 or higher ${plain}\n" && exit 1
+ fi
elif [[ "${release}" == "centos" ]]; then
if [[ ${os_version} -lt 8 ]]; then
echo -e "${red} Please use CentOS 8 or higher ${plain}\n" && exit 1
@@ -86,6 +90,7 @@ else
echo "- Ubuntu 20.04+"
echo "- Debian 11+"
echo "- CentOS 8+"
+ echo "- OpenEuler 22.03+"
echo "- Fedora 36+"
echo "- Arch Linux"
echo "- Parch Linux"